Let say i have two array x[1,2,3,4,5] and y[6, 7,8,9,10 ] i want to find the x values of the 6.34 on the graph. I want to put marker for that point is there any way to do it?

        x = [1,2,3,4,5];
y = [6,7,8,9,10];
y_point = 6.34;
x_point = interp1(y,x,y_point);
plot(x,y);
hold on
plot(x_point,y_point,'r.')

				I seem to be having a problem where I input the code but the point isn't actually on the line of the graph

				@erin: You may need to interpolate over multiple segments separately:
x = [1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10];
y = [6,7,8,9,10,9.5,8.5,7.5,6.5,5.5];
y_point = 6.34;
idx = find(diff(sign(y-y_point)));
n = numel(idx);
xi = zeros(1,n);
yi = zeros(1,n);
nx = numel(x);
for ii = 1:n
    tmp = max(1,idx(ii)-1):min(nx,idx(ii)+1);
    xi(ii) = interp1(y(tmp),x(tmp),y_point);
    yi(ii) = y_point;
end
plot(x,y,'o-');
hold on
plot(xi,yi,'r.')
